Strict asymptotic lower order is a recurring research-paper notation family. States that a function eventually dominates another so their absolute ratio grows without bound.

Strict asymptotic lower order: States that a function eventually dominates another so their absolute ratio grows without bound. Example: Quadratic growth eventually exceeds every constant multiple of linear growth.
